dc.description.abstractSeven phenolic compounds including (±)-erythro-1-(3',4',5'-trimethoxyphenyl)propane-l,2-diol (1), (±)-threo-1- (3',4',5'-trimethoxyphenyl) propane-l,2-diol (2), (R)-3-3-(3',4'-dimethoxyphenyl) propane-l,2-diol (3), (±)-3-(3',4',5'- trimethoxyphenyl) propane-1,2-diol (4), (+)-syringaresinol (5), (7S,8R,8'R)-5,5'-dimethoxylariciresinol (6), juniperoside (7) were isolated from the leaves of Trigonostemon honbaemis. Their chemical structures were determined using ESI-MS, 1D NMR, and 2D NMR spectra and in comparison with the reported literature. Compounds1- 7 were reported from Trigonoslemongemus for the first time. At concentration of 30 µM, compounds 1-7 exhibited weak cytotoxic activity with cell viability percentages as low as 73.3±0.87 % and 79.5±0.23 % on CAL-27 and MDA-MB231 cell lines, respectively.vi_VN
